THE AREA
Haslingden, a quaint market town nestled in the borough of Rossendale in Lancashire, England, boasts a rich historical tapestry dating back to its mention in the Domesday Book. The town is characterized by its charming Victorian architecture and the iconic Halo, a panopticon that offers panoramic views of the surrounding Pennine landscape. Haslingden's roots in the textile industry are still evident, with many of the old mill buildings repurposed for modern use.

The town's heritage is also celebrated in local landmarks such as the Haslingden Old Hall, a manor house with historical significance, and the evocative ruins of the 16th-century St. James Church.
In recent years, Haslingden has undergone significant regeneration, blending its historical charm with contemporary amenities.

The town centre features a variety of independent shops, cafes, and restaurants, contributing to a vibrant community atmosphere. The natural beauty of the surrounding countryside, including the nearby Musbury Tor and the scenic Rossendale Way, provides ample op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king and cycling. Community events and festivals further enhance the town's appeal, making Haslingden not only a place rich in history but also a lively and welcoming community for residents and visitors alike.
